Pinout
The SP485EN-L/TR is an RS-485/RS-422 transceiver. It typically has 8 pins, with the following functions:
1. RO (Receiver Output): Provides the output for the received data.
2. RE̅̅ (Receiver Enable): Active-low input to enable the receiver.
3. DE (Driver Enable): Active-high input to enable the driver.
4. DI (Driver Input): Accepts the data to be transmitted.
5. GND (Ground): Reference point for all signals.
6. A (Non-Inverting Driver Output/Receiver Input): Used for differential data signal.
7. B (Inverting Driver Output/Receiver Input): Used for differential data signal.
8. VCC (Supply Voltage): Powers the device.
This transceiver is designed for bidirectional data communication on multi-point bus transmission lines, offering high data rate capabilities and enhanced noise immunity. It is often used in industrial and commercial applications where reliable long-distance data transmission is essential.

Manufacturer
The SP485EN-L/TR is manufactured by MaxLinear, Inc. MaxLinear is a semiconductor company that specializes in designing and supplying radio-frequency (RF), analog, digital, and mixed-signal integrated circuits. The company is known for providing solutions for broadband communications, data center, metro, and long-haul optical networks, as well as connected home, wired and wireless infrastructure, and industrial and multi-market applications. MaxLinear’s products are used in a variety of applications, including cable modems, fiber-optic modules, wireless infrastructure, and data centers.
Application
The SP485EN-L/TR is a low-power, half-duplex RS-485 transceiver. It is commonly used in applications requiring reliable communication over long distances and in electrically noisy environments. Key application areas include industrial automation for networking sensors and actuators, building automation systems for controlling HVAC and lighting, and security systems for integrating various monitoring devices. It is also used in telecommunications for data transmission over twisted-pair cables and in any systems requiring multi-point serial data communication, such as networked embedded systems and process control networks. Its enhanced ESD protection and high data rate capabilities make it suitable for robust and efficient data communication in these fields.
